Types of Ovens

Before diving into our list of the best ovens, it's crucial to understand the various types readily available:

  1. Conventional Ovens: These utilize either gas or electrical heat to prepare food.
  2. Convection Ovens: Equipped with a fan that distributes hot air, enabling faster cooking and more even heat distribution.
  3. Microwave Ovens: These utilize electromagnetic radiation to prepare food quickly.
  4. Toaster: Compact and flexible, perfect for smaller sized meals and treats.
  5. Steam Ovens: Utilize steam to prepare food, preserving moisture and nutrients.

Functions to Consider

When choosing an oven, there are a number of key functions to think about:

  • Size and Capacity: Ensure the oven fits your kitchen area space and meets your cooking needs.
  • Energy Efficiency: Look for designs with high energy ratings to minimize energy bills.
  • Smart Technology: Many modern ovens come geared up with Wi-Fi connection, enabling push-button control and tracking.
  • Self-Cleaning Options: Self-cleaning ovens save time and effort in preserving cleanliness.
  • Temperature Precision: An oven with accurate temperature control will result in better cooking results.

Frequently asked question Section

Q1: How do I choose the right oven for my cooking area?

A1: Consider the kind of cooking you do, the offered area, and your budget. Think about features that are essential to you, such as self-cleaning choices and clever technology.

Q2: What is the difference in between a standard and stove?

A2: A conventional oven warms food using fixed heat, while a stove uses a fan to circulate hot air, leading to faster and more even cooking.

Q3: Are steam ovens worth the investment?

A3: Steam ovens are worth considering if you prioritize healthy cooking. They preserve the nutrients and moisture in food, making them an outstanding option for health-conscious individuals.

Q4: How often should I clean my oven?

A4: It's recommended to clean your oven every few months or whenever there are spills or heavy soiling. If you have a self-cleaning oven, follow the producer's guidelines for ideal cleansing periods.

Q5: Can I bake multiple items at as soon as in my oven?

A5: Yes, if your oven has multiple racks, you can bake a number of products simultaneously. However, guarantee that airflow is not obstructed for optimal cooking results.
